The State of Kuwait and the United Kingdom are old friends. Since a ship from the British East India Company unloaded in Kuwait in 1775, the countries, and the families, have shared a long and close history. Twenty years after the Special Treaty of Friendship was concluded in 1899, King George V welcomed the late Sheikh Ahmad Al Jaber as the first official Kuwaiti visitor to Britain.
